BYJU’S brings $460M up in Series F round

Edtech unicorn BYJU’S has raised Rs 3,328.23 crore ($460 million around) as a component of its progressing Series F financing round drove by MC Global Edtech Investment Holdings at a valuation north of $13 billion.

Different financial backers who partook in this round incorporate B Capital, Baron Global Advantage Fund, XN Exponent Holding, Arison Holdings, TCDS (India), and TIGA (India), documenting with the Registrar of Companies by Byju’s uncover.

MC Global took the dominant part share in this round of subsidizing with allocation of 68,613 CCPS followed by Baron at 24,535 and B Capital at 23,622. As per BYJU’S, the sum brought up in this round will be utilized for working capital necessities and business development.

Following this exchange, MC Global will hold 1.73 percent stake in the organization and for Facebook Co-originator Edurado Saverin’s B Capital it is 0.59 percent.

This is the principal gather pledges for BYJU’S this year as it had brought more than $1 billion up in 2020.

The possibilities of edtech section in the startup biological system has been on the ascent since the time beginning of the Coronavirus pandemic with the vast majority of instructive foundations being closed and the interest expanding for distant learning modules.

As per Indian Private Equity and Venture Capital Association (IVCA), edtech financing developed from $522 million out of 2019 to an unequaled high of $2.2 billion of every 2020.

BYJU’S likewise has been an obtaining binge with WhiteHat Jr for $330 million and is presently embraced the due ingenuity of disconnected mentoring school for different serious tests Akash Educational Services, which is possessed by private value players Blackstone.

There are reports that BYJU’S is additionally in converses with get the Mumbai settled edtech startup Toppr.

Other driving edtech new companies like Vedantu and Unacademy have likewise been gaining different new businesses next to raising new capital.
